Torch Down Roofing: The Technique Behind Hot Asphalt

Embarking on a torch-on roofing project demands a skillful understanding of hot asphalt application. This method involves meticulously melting asphalt compound using a propane torch and applying it to the roof surface.

The process begins with carefully laying down layers, followed by the precise spreading of molten asphalt. Each layer requires careful scrutiny for proper adhesion and uniformity. Mastering this technique promotes a durable, weather-resistant roof that safeguards your home or building for years to come.

Tiled Roofs: Classic Appeal and Outstanding Safety

When searching for a roofing solution that effortlessly blends timeless elegance with exceptional protection, tile roofing emerges as the perfect choice. With its rich tradition, tile roofs have graced homes for centuries, showcasing both aesthetic charm and remarkable resistance.

The special beauty of tile roofing comes from its varied range of styles, colors, and textures. Whether you lean towards the classic look of Mediterranean clay tiles or the sleek lines of concrete tiles, there's a style to suit every architectural design.

  • Exceeding its visual appeal, tile roofing offers unparalleled protection against the elements. Its dense construction effectively deflects your home from rain, snow, wind, and even hail.
  • Moreover, tile roofs are highly fire-resistant, providing an added layer of protection.
  • Thermal properties help regulate home temperatures, lowering energy costs.

Investing in tile roofing is an investment in both the beauty and durability of your home. Its low upkeep requirements ensure that your roof remains a statement of elegance for years to come.
